Address N56CSS8Ph3GTB6C5aYRGUBJHijc57HtJdH

Total received 4.67472288 NMC
Total sent 4.67472288 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
May 20, 2023, 12:34 p.m. 663784017… 665960 4.67472288 NMC 0.00000000 NMC
May 20, 2023, 12:34 p.m. a949baf4b… 665960 4.67472288 NMC 0.00000000 NMC